titleOfInvention |
Vibration therapy device with support surfaces and with an oscillation-generating mechanism that generates linear lateral oscillations |
abstract |
A vibration therapy device (10) has a lying surface (12) for a human body, which lying surface (12) is arranged along a longitudinal axis (A), comprises several support surfaces (14, 16) and is designed as an oscillation support. A trunk module supports a trunk support surface (14), while a leg module supports a lower leg support surface (16). An oscillation-generating mechanism generates linear lateral oscillations transverse to the longitudinal axis (A) in the plane of the lying surface (12) and is positively coupled to the trunk support surface (14) and/or lower leg support surface (16) in order to transfer the lateral oscillations. The upper body support surface (36) and/or the pelvis support surface (38) and/or the lower leg support surface (16) can each be part of an oscillation rocker (54). An oscillation-generating mechanism for a lower leg support surface (16) comprises a first oscillation drive, for generating lateral oscillations with an amplitude of 1 to 4 mm, and a second oscillation drive, for generating lateral oscillations with an amplitude of 20 to 30 mm. |
